Definitions of bushcraft word
- noun bushcraft ability and experience in matters concerned with living in the bush 3
- noun bushcraft skill in anything pertaining to bush country, as in finding one's way, hunting, or finding water. 1
- noun bushcraft The skills needed to survive in the bush, and by extension in any natural environment. 0

Origin of bushcraft
First appearance:
before 1870 One of the 26% newest English words
First recorded in 1870-75; bush1 + craft
